Description
Technical Vocational Education - Part-Time develops the knowledge and skills required for Technical Vocational Education certification by Manitoba Education and Early Childhood Learning.
Students will study teaching pedagogy, assessment practices, course design and planning, classroom management, inclusionary teaching practices, and the design of technical facilities for delivery of technical vocational education programs. During the program, students spend a total of 18 weeks in a teaching practicum at a Manitoba high school vocational program.
Upon successful completion of this program, graduates will receive a diploma from Red River College Polytechnic and be eligible for a Technical Vocational Teaching Certificate issued by Manitoba Education and Early Childhood Learning Professional Certification Unit.
This program makes up the first three years of the five-year Joint RRC Polytech and the University of Winnipeg or Brandon University Bachelor of Education Degree with a major in technical vocational education.
